Working as an Hourly Actuary in Mooresville

Exploring the earning landscape for actuaries reveals different opportunities depending on work structure and employer type. When examining part-time earnings, a 3-day workweek could lead to an annual take-home pay far less than a full-time actuary, emphasizing how the trade-off between hours worked and job benefits influences decision-making. While per-diem or agency-style actuarial work is uncommon for entry-level positions, advanced practitioners holding designations like FSA or FCAS can command higher consulting rates ranging from $250 to $500 per hour. Employers in Mooresville vary widely, with life insurers like Prudential, health insurers such as UnitedHealth, and consulting firms like Aon; each presenting different compensation packages. For many actuaries, the choice between lower hourly rates with health benefits versus higher rates with fewer perks is a critical consideration, especially for those negotiating their contracts and seeking the best overall value in their careers.
